Since 1998, Go Green Toy Foundation has directly tackled two very important issues in the Dominican Republic: environment and poverty. Our model is directed towards creating and repurposing toys for low income kids through the use of recycled materials. This has expanded to tutorials, trainings and seminars, so that these kids can be educated regarding environmental preservation. Funds collected will be used to educate kids, get storage space for donations and materials to produce the toys.

@goGTF (Fundacion go Green Toy) provides education to teachers, children in need and the general public by means of talks and training, prepared kits and green products made from recyclable materials. Adults are taught about climate change, environmental protection and recycling to share their new knowledge with their families, friends and neighborhood.
We have already seen the benefits of our work: kids' self esteem goes through the roof with our workshops, they see it is ok to make their own toys. Our programs are based on art and play therapy and focus on the problem: a culture of consumption that links self worth with material possession.
